大学科目里计算机是必修课程吗是不是每个专,计算机专业入门都有哪些课程呢

大学科目里计算机是必修课程吗?是不是每个专业都要学?
大学里面全部的专业设置,刚刚都会有一个必修的计算机课程。目前计算机已经成了大学生必修的一个主要课程。而且,没有了计算器,不少东西都没有办法去操作的,非常是以后进入了工作岗位,都需应用计算机这些原理去从事工作。我大学考生都是历史学科,都拥有计算机这个必修学科。当然了,目前采取的是学分制,你假设可以去选择学科,只要你修过了每一学年的学分,当然可以不选择计算机课程。
看你哪个专业了 政治必修的 ,马基,毛邓,军概,近代史纲要,思想道德与法律基础,大学英语1234,大学计算机基础,C程,数据库,C++,····都是必修的,每个人都要学,理科专业,大多数情况下都学高等数学12,高等微积分,可能性论,数学物理方式,线性代数,这些都必修,还有体育必修。
另外就是一部分专业课,还有选修有不少,各方面的,什么音乐鉴赏,中外美术史,合唱,还有社会科学类的,文学类的,到时候选学几门完全就能够了
计算机专业入门都拥有什么课程?
1. 计算机科学与技术专业:C语言程序设计、计算机组成原理、数据结构、操作系统、 微机原理及汇编语言、计算机互联网、计算机系统结构、软件工程、面向对象程序设计等。
2. 计算机软件专业:面向对象程序设计、计算机组成原理、操作系统、数据结构、计算 机互联网、软件工程、编译原理、分布式系统、软件项目管理、Oracle数据库系统等。
3. 电子商务专业:管理学原理、电子商务、物流管理、计算机互联网、供应链管理、电子商务平台及核心技术、国际商务管理、电子商务案例分析、商务官方网站建设等。
针对学计算机专业人才来说,学好哪几门课重要,要优先集中精力?
作为一个科班的计算机学生,因为不一样学校当中的差异,课程的设计上可能会有一部分少量的差异,既然如此那,作为计算机专业(这个方向我们指:计算机科学与技术)的学生来说,应该学习的前 5 个课程肯定是什么呢?
因为计算机科学是一个学科体系,故此,依然不会能说,只要会写程序就算是一个计算机科学的学生,而需针对一个体系的知识都拥有一定了解,下面根据分类和体系进行说明:
基础(底层)
计算机是由数学发展演变得来的,故此,针对计算机的专业来说,一定要有一部分数学的基础,在这个方面需学习的课程是:
《线性代数》和《离散数学》。
线性代数作为不少学科的基础,这当中矩阵的概念是后期计算机图形学,机器学习的基础,离散数学能有效的帮我们在后期的数据库等课程中提供一个很奠定的理论基础( 你得学好)
硬件(中层)
因为是计算机科学的课程而不是软件工程,针对硬件的一部分了解也是一个一定要的过程,在这个方面结合了不少了学校的课程具体安排后面总结出以下需的课程:
《计算机组成原理》和《计算机系统与结构》。
前者可以告诉我们计算机内部的运作结构,了解计算机硬件方面的指令还有有关达到原则,后者作为前者更靠近指令和软件一部分,作 8086 的 PC 为一个衔接,可以提供更多的计算机系统方面运行的原理和调度的原理。
软件(偏上层)
有了以上基础和一部分硬件方面的知识基础后面,我们完全就能够启动软件方面的探索了,在软件方面,因为是计算机科学课程并不是软件工程,我们专业会更侧重于算法,数据结构等方面的知识,在这个方面上:
《算法与数据结构》,《数据库原理概论》,《计算机互联网》
等课程就是很有必要的了,这个部分可能是我们传统觉得的计算机科学学生需去学习的一部分主流课程。
算法与数据结构让我们了解现在已有的优秀算法,通过对这方面了解我们可以写出更优秀的算法,提高一部分组成部分的计算效率。
数据库原理课程的设计让我们了解到一个很重要的组成部分 - 数据库的概念还有原理,因为有了算法与数据结构的理解我们可以理解现代数据库中针对数据的规划和存储方案,在学习到优秀设计的同时也可详细指导后期在软件设计方面针对数据存储的规划。
而计算机互联网,则描述了我们生活中接触到多的一个组成部分,我们学习的不只是互联网怎么调通(这个是专科学生需理解的事情),还需要理解为什么互联网是通的,还有在需时我们该如何去设计一个优秀的互联网结构。
欢迎广大知友特别要注意关注力扣官方微信公众号:「
LeetCode力扣
」,更多有关程序员面试、技术干货的主要内容等你来啃!计算机理论课都拥有什么?
计算机理论课程有:计算机组成原理,汇编语言程序设计,面向对象技术,数据通信离散数学,数据结构原理,数字电路与逻辑设计,程序设计课程设计,数据结构课程设计,计算机组成原理试验,数字电路与逻辑设计试验,计算机文化基础,计算机程序设计,线性代数,可能性论与数理统计,数据库系统,操作系统,计算机互联网系统与安全,计算机系统结构,普通物理,电路电子学等。
学软件专业有什么课程?
计算机科学与技术专业:C语言程序设计、计算机组成原理、数据结构、操作系统、 微机原理及汇编语言、计算机互联网、计算机系统结构、软件工程、面向对象程序设计等。 计算机软件专业:面向对象程序设计、计算机组成原理、操作系统、数据结构、计算 机互联网、软件工程、编译原理、分布式系统、软件项目管理、Oracle数据库系统等。 电子商务专业:管理学原理、电子商务、物流管理、计算机互联网、供应链管理、电子商务平台及核心技术、国际商务管理、电子商务案例分析、商务官方网站建设等。 本专业是计算机硬件与软件相结合、面向系统、侧重应用的宽口径专业。通过基础教学与专业训练,培养基础知识扎实、知识面宽、工程实践能力强,具有开拓创新意识,在计算机科学与技术领域从事科学研究、教育、开发和应用的高级人才。本专业开设的主要课程有:电子技术、离散数学、程序设计、数据结构、操作系统、计算机组成原理、微机系统、计算机系统结构、编译原理、计算机互联网、数据库系统、软件工程、人工智能、计算机图形学、数字图像处理、计算机通讯原理、多媒体信息处理技术、数字信号处理、计算机控制、互联网计算、算法设计与分析、信息安全、应用密码学基础、信息对抗、移动计算、数论与有限域基础、人机界面设计、面向对象程序设计等。
自动化学主要学的是什么?
自动化专业需以电子技术、计算机信息技术等为主要的技术手段和技术支持,对各自不同的自动化装置和系统开展控制的专业类型。自动化专业需学习电路知识、数字电子技术、自动控制原理、计算机技术和软件技术等。

自动化专业的覆盖面很广泛,涉及电子工程、计算机技术、机电工程、互联网和通讯等很多领域。自动化专业的课程设置和需学习的主要内容非常多。
自动化专业需学习的基本知识:自动化控制理论、电路原理、电力电子技术、数字电子技术、信号与系统分析、传感器技术、互联网与通信技术、高级语言程序设计还有化学工程、力学和管理学等方面的知识。
自动化专业是工学门类中的自动化大类专业,标准学制为四年,自动化专业学生毕业后授予工学学士学位。这当中自动化专业好的大学有清华大学、上海交通大学、哈尔滨工业大学和浙江大学。
主要课程:电路原理、模拟电子技术基础、数字电子技术基础、电机原理及电机拖动、电力电子电路、自动控制原理、微型机原理(含单片机)、汇编程序设计、现代控制理论基础、电机控制技术、过程控制系统、计算机控制系统、经常会用到电气控制技术、工厂供电及节能技术、工业控制计算机互联网、系统建模与仿真、运动控制
自动化课程分为不少,主要有关机械自动化,电气工程及其自动化,中要是属于理工科。自动化主要学一部分设备的自动化,PLC,编程,机械原理,课程设计等等,有需还有可能学习机械制图。
反正主要的是学习编程,编程是自动化专业主要专业了
自动化要学编程,和计算机专业明显不同,目前的自动化基本都用到计算机,故此,要学编程 自动化专业主要研究的是自动控制的原理和方式,自动化单元技术和集成技术及其在各种控制系统中的应用。
它以自动控制理论为基础,以电子技术、电力电子技术、传感器技术、计算机技术、互联网与通信技术为主要工具,面向工业生产过程自动控制及各行业、各个主管部门的自动化。
它具有“控(制)管(理)结合,强(电)弱(电)并重,软(件)硬(件)兼施”鲜明的特点是理、工、文、管多学科交叉的宽口径工科专业。